The Lead Underwriter position involves working on loan underwriting to meet daily targets or assignments. The ideal candidate should possess experience in US Mortgage Underwriting and be familiar with the 4 Cs - Credit, Capacity, Capital, and Collateral. Additionally, knowledge of Income Calculations, Credit review, Assets/Capital review with guideline requirements, LTV, CLTV calculations, PITI, DTI calculations, Fannie Mae, Freddie Mac guideline requirements, Govt. loans (FHA, VA, USDA), and FHA/VA/USDA guideline requirements is required. The successful candidate should also have good communication skills. The educational requirement is any degree with US Mortgage Underwriting experience. The job location for this role is in Mumbai. **Purpose of the role:** Your main purpose will be to assess and approve/decline credit applications based on established credit policies, risk appetite, and regulatory requirements. This involves analyzing financial information, evaluating creditworthiness, and recommending credit terms and conditions to ensure responsible lending practices. **Accountabilities:** - Monitoring the performance of approved lending, identifying potential risks and early warning signs of delinquency. - Evaluating the risk profile of each application considering factors like industry trends, borrower financials, collateral, and market conditions. - Providing independent credit decisions on lending applications, adhering to established credit policies, risk parameters, and regulatory requirements. - Developing and implementing appropriate courses of action for troubled lending, including workout plans, restructuring, or collections. **Analyst Expectations:** - Performing prescribed activities in a timely and high-standard manner consistently driving continuous improvement. - Demonstrating in-depth technical knowledge and experience in the assigned area of expertise. - Leading and supervising a team, guiding professional development, allocating work requirements, and coordinating team resources. - Taking ownership of managing risk and strengthening controls in relation to the work you own or contribute to.
